CVE-2005-0322
MERAK Mail Server 7.6.0 with Icewarp Web Mail 5.3.0 and Mail Server 7.6.4r with Icewarp Mail Server 5.3.2 uses weak encryption in the (1) users.cfg, (2) settings.cfg, (3) users.dat or (4) user.dat files, which allows local users to extract the passwords.
Does this matter?
High impact if exploited, but EPSS currently rates exploitation as unlikely (0.24%). Schedule it in the normal patch cycle and watch for a rise in EPSS or a public exploit.
